4. Calculation Technique

Figuring out the hourly equal of an annual wage, akin to $84,000, requires a exact calculation technique. This course of is essential for correct budgeting, job comparisons, and wage negotiations. Understanding the underlying calculations offers readability concerning true incomes potential and facilitates knowledgeable monetary selections. A number of key components affect this calculation.

  • Commonplace Calculation

    The usual technique includes dividing the annual wage by the whole variety of working hours in a 12 months. A typical full-time place assumes a 40-hour workweek and a 52-week 12 months, leading to 2,080 working hours. Due to this fact, an $84,000 annual wage equates to roughly $40.38 per hour utilizing this commonplace calculation. This offers a baseline hourly charge, helpful for preliminary comparisons and budgeting estimations.

  • Adjusting for Variations in Work Hours

    Variations in work schedules necessitate changes to the usual calculation. Half-time employment, compressed workweeks, or irregular schedules require utilizing the precise variety of hours labored. As an illustration, a person working 30 hours per week would use 1,560 (30 hours/week * 52 weeks) because the divisor. Failing to account for these variations can result in inaccurate hourly charge calculations and misinformed monetary selections.

  • Factoring in Extra time

    Extra time pay considerably impacts hourly earnings and requires cautious consideration. Extra time is often calculated as a a number of of the common hourly charge (e.g., 1.5 occasions the bottom charge). Precisely calculating the general hourly charge requires estimating potential time beyond regulation hours and making use of the suitable multiplier. Neglecting time beyond regulation in calculations can underestimate true incomes potential, notably in industries with frequent time beyond regulation work.

7. Extra time Impression

Extra time considerably impacts the precise hourly charge derived from an annual wage, akin to $84,000. Whereas the usual calculation offers a baseline hourly charge, time beyond regulation pay alters this determine, rising earnings for hours labored past the usual workweek. Understanding this affect is essential for precisely assessing compensation, particularly in professions the place time beyond regulation is widespread. The query “84,000 a 12 months is how a lot an hour” turns into extra advanced when contemplating the potential for time beyond regulation earnings.

Extra time pay is often calculated as a a number of (usually 1.5 occasions or “time and a half”) of the common hourly charge. For a person incomes $84,000 yearly, assuming a normal 2,080-hour work 12 months, the bottom hourly charge is roughly $40.38. Nevertheless, if this particular person frequently works 10 hours of time beyond regulation per week, their time beyond regulation pay considerably will increase their total hourly earnings. For instance, 10 time beyond regulation hours at a charge of $60.57 (1.5 x $40.38) per hour provides $605.70 to their weekly earnings. This improve in weekly earnings raises the efficient hourly charge, highlighting the significance of contemplating time beyond regulation when evaluating compensation.
